By Kilo MIKE Ghana stands at an important crossroads in its democratic evolution. After more than three decades of relative constitutional stability, it has become increasingly clear that the current governance architecture, which is rooted in a powerful, centralised, winner-takes-all presidency no longer fully aligns with the needs of a diverse, youthful, rapidly changing nation.
